What is a per diem remote RN data abstractor?

A Per Diem Remote RN Data Abstractor is a registered nurse who works on an as-needed (per diem) basis, typically from home, to review and extract clinical information from medical records. This role supports quality improvement, research, or regulatory reporting by accurately gathering and coding specific data points. Per diem positions offer flexible scheduling, making them ideal for nurses seeking work-life balance or supplemental income. The job requires strong clinical knowledge, attention to detail, and proficiency with electronic health records and data management systems.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a per diem remote RN data abstractor?

To thrive as a Per Diem Remote RN Data Abstractor, you need an active RN license, strong clinical knowledge, and experience in medical record review or data abstraction.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R) systems, data abstraction tools, and relevant certifications such as Certified Clinical Data Manager (CCDM) are often required. Exceptional attention to detail, time management, and independent communication skills distinguish top performers in this role. These skills ensure accurate data collection, compliance with healthcare standards, and effective remote collaboration, which are vital for supporting quality improvement and research initiatives.

What are some common challenges faced by a per diem remote RN data abstractor, and how can these be managed effectively?

Per Diem Remote RN Data Abstractors often encounter challenges such as adapting to varying project requirements, managing fluctuating workloads, and maintaining accuracy while working independently. To manage these effectively, it is important to stay organized, familiarize yourself quickly with new data abstraction protocols, and communicate proactively with project managers and team members. Building strong time-management skills and seeking ongoing education about data systems and abstraction standards can also help you adapt smoothly to different assignments and maintain high-quality work.
